- A man has been stabbed in the leg and slapped across the face by a woman after an alleged road-rage incident got way out of hand at Lakemba on Sunday afternoon.

The 26 year old victim claims he was bumped from behind by a white Honda Civic while driving along Croydon Street at 2.30pm.

He then followed the woman to get the vehicle registration when she did a u-turn, blocking his car, before jumping out and attacking.

She drove off, but police caught up with the 21 year old at a house on Kennedy Street. It all allegedly started after an argument about a car park earlier in the day.

- A man is in hospital after being shot outside a home in Merrylands last night.

One bullet pierced both of the 34 year old's legs on Yeend Street at 7.30pm, with the attack believed to have been sparked by a dispute over drugs.

We're being urged to sign up for a new Opal card.

From next Monday morning 14 ticket types won't be available at train stations around Sydney.

The Transport Minister says if you haven't joined the nearly 600-thousand people who've already signed up to the new system you'll be left stranded in lengthy queues.

- Nine residents of a Petersham boarding house have been evacuated after a suspicious fire ripped through the building around Monday Morning.

Emergency crews were called to the large two-storey residence on Addison Road just after 5am.

- A 70 year old man's been booted from Melbourne's Etihad Stadium after making racist comments towards two Sydney Swans players during yesterday's win over the Western Bulldogs.

INTERNATIONAL NEWS

Hundreds of people have been treated for injuries, after parts of California's wine country were hit by the region's biggest earthquake in 25 years.

The magnitude-six tremor ignited fires, damaged historic buildings and sent people running into the streets of NAPA.

City Manager Mike Parness says 87 people are in hospital -- three in a critical condition.

- A British healthcare worker who contracted the Ebola virus while living in Sierra Leone is being flown to London for treatment.

While not seriously ill, the patient will be treated in an isolation unit.

The country's health officials say the risk of the virus spreading there is "very low".

- Reports UK authorities have identified the man behind the mask in the brutal execution of American journalist James Foley.

It's believed British intelligence agencies understand the murderer to be a 23-year old former rapper who left his wealthy family in west London last year to fight in Syria.


- Rapper Chris Brown has taken to Twitter angry about being the target of a shooting at an exclusive Hollywood nightclub.

Brown managed to avoid getting hit, but 3 others were shot including rap producer Shoog Knight, who was also shot at a pre-MTV VMA's party in 2005.


- British actor and film director, Sir Richard Attenborough has died aged 90.

The brother of naturalist David Attenborough, was most remembered for acting roles in Jurassic Park, Miracle on 34th Street, and the Great Escape.
